HTTP/2: fixed socket leak with an incomplete HEADERS frame.
A connection could get stuck without timers if a client has partially sent
the HEADERS frame such that it was split on the individual header boundary.
In this case, it cannot be processed without the rest of the HEADERS frame.
The fix is to call ngx_http_v2_state_headers_save() in this case. Normally,
it would be called from the ngx_http_v2_state_header_block() handler on the
next iteration, when there is not enough data to continue processing. This
isn't the case if recv_buffer became empty and there's no more data to read.

/* * Copyright (C) Igor Sysoev * Copyright (C) Nginx, Inc. */ #ifndef _NGX_HTTP_UPSTREAM_ROUND_ROBIN_H_INCLUDED_ #define _NGX_HTTP_UPSTREAM_ROUND_ROBIN_H_INCLUDED_ #include <ngx_config.h> #include <ngx_core.h> #include <ngx_http.h> typedef struct ngx_http_upstream_rr_peer_s ngx_http_upstream_rr_peer_t; struct ngx_http_upstream_rr_peer_s { struct sockaddr *sockaddr; socklen_t socklen; ngx_str_t name; ngx_str_t server; ngx_int_t current_weight; ngx_int_t effective_weight; ngx_int_t weight; ngx_uint_t conns; ngx_uint_t max_conns; ngx_uint_t fails; time_t accessed; time_t checked; ngx_uint_t max_fails; time_t fail_timeout; ngx_msec_t slow_start; ngx_msec_t start_time; ngx_uint_t down; #if (NGX_HTTP_SSL || NGX_COMPAT) void *ssl_session; int ssl_session_len; #endif #if (NGX_HTTP_UPSTREAM_ZONE) ngx_atomic_t lock; #endif ngx_http_upstream_rr_peer_t *next; NGX_COMPAT_BEGIN(32) NGX_COMPAT_END }; typedef struct ngx_http_upstream_rr_peers_s ngx_http_upstream_rr_peers_t; struct ngx_http_upstream_rr_peers_s { ngx_uint_t number; #if (NGX_HTTP_UPSTREAM_ZONE) ngx_slab_pool_t *shpool; ngx_atomic_t rwlock; ngx_http_upstream_rr_peers_t *zone_next; #endif ngx_uint_t total_weight; unsigned single:1; unsigned weighted:1; ngx_str_t *name; ngx_http_upstream_rr_peers_t *next; ngx_http_upstream_rr_peer_t *peer; }; #if (NGX_HTTP_UPSTREAM_ZONE) #define ngx_http_upstream_rr_peers_rlock(peers) \ \ if (peers->shpool) { \ ngx_rwlock_rlock(&peers->rwlock); \ } #define ngx_http_upstream_rr_peers_wlock(peers) \ \ if (peers->shpool) { \ ngx_rwlock_wlock(&peers->rwlock); \ } #define ngx_http_upstream_rr_peers_unlock(peers) \ \ if (peers->shpool) { \ ngx_rwlock_unlock(&peers->rwlock); \ } #define ngx_http_upstream_rr_peer_lock(peers, peer) \ \ if (peers->shpool) { \ ngx_rwlock_wlock(&peer->lock); \ } #define ngx_http_upstream_rr_peer_unlock(peers, peer) \ \ if (peers->shpool) { \ ngx_rwlock_unlock(&peer->lock); \ } #else #define ngx_http_upstream_rr_peers_rlock(peers) #define ngx_http_upstream_rr_peers_wlock(peers) #define ngx_http_upstream_rr_peers_unlock(peers) #define ngx_http_upstream_rr_peer_lock(peers, peer) #define ngx_http_upstream_rr_peer_unlock(peers, peer) #endif typedef struct { ngx_uint_t config; ngx_http_upstream_rr_peers_t *peers; ngx_http_upstream_rr_peer_t *current; uintptr_t *tried; uintptr_t data; } ngx_http_upstream_rr_peer_data_t; ngx_int_t ngx_http_upstream_init_round_robin(ngx_conf_t *cf, ngx_http_upstream_srv_conf_t *us); ngx_int_t ngx_http_upstream_init_round_robin_peer(ngx_http_request_t *r, ngx_http_upstream_srv_conf_t *us); ngx_int_t ngx_http_upstream_create_round_robin_peer(ngx_http_request_t *r, ngx_http_upstream_resolved_t *ur); ngx_int_t ngx_http_upstream_get_round_robin_peer(ngx_peer_connection_t *pc, void *data); void ngx_http_upstream_free_round_robin_peer(ngx_peer_connection_t *pc, void *data, ngx_uint_t state); #if (NGX_HTTP_SSL) ngx_int_t ngx_http_upstream_set_round_robin_peer_session(ngx_peer_connection_t *pc, void *data); void ngx_http_upstream_save_round_robin_peer_session(ngx_peer_connection_t *pc, void *data); #endif #endif /* _NGX_HTTP_UPSTREAM_ROUND_ROBIN_H_INCLUDED_ */
